Hybrid Engineering Manager – .NET

Posted 2 months ago

Apply now

About the role

  • Engineering Manager .NET leading cloud-native, event-driven backend platforms for trading at IC Markets. Defining architectural standards and overseeing backend engineering teams in a fintech environment.

Responsibilities

  • Lead cloud-native, event-driven backend platforms that support mission-critical trading.
  • Define .NET architectural standards (Clean Architecture, DDD, CQRS) and enforce code quality, resilience, and performance at scale.
  • Govern multi-account platforms using Control Tower and design event routing with EventBridge.
  • Manage real-time streaming on Kafka/Kinesis and perform analytics using Athena/Glue/Redshift/Lake Formation.
  • Secure foundations with Security Hub, GuardDuty, Macie, WAF, Shield, and Secrets Manager.
  • Implement high-throughput, low-latency services with async/multithreading, Saga orchestration, circuit breakers, retries, and compensating transactions.
  • Standardize Terraform, enable zero-downtime CI/CD, set SLOs and error budgets, and embed tracing/metrics/logging via CloudWatch/X-Ray/OpenTelemetry/Grafana.
  • Own service-to-data-platform contracts and enable Change Data Capture (CDC) with Debezium/DMS/Kafka Connect and the Outbox pattern for delivery.
  • Design dual synchronization strategies and orchestrate ETL/ELT with Glue Jobs/Step Functions.
  • Ensure PII protection, tokenization, and compliance with GDPR/ASIC/EU regulations.
  • Define and track KPIs, SLAs, and OKRs, including availability, p95 latency, throughput, incident MTTR, cost per transaction, data freshness, and CDC lag.
  • Grow engineers, run architecture reviews and workshops, and foster a culture of accountability and continuous improvement.

Requirements

  • 7+ years of backend engineering experience with C#/.NET on distributed, high-volume systems.
  • Experience with trading and markets (latency, integrity, compliance).
  • Experience with predictive and anomaly detection in observability pipelines.
  • Experience in regulated fintech or banking environments.

Benefits

  • Competitive Pay – We value you , not just your role. Our compensation reflects the skills and experience you bring to the table.
  • Career Growth – Your journey is important. We’re here to support your development with ongoing learning and clear paths to advancement.
  • Work-Life Balance – Time to rest is time to thrive. With 22 days of annual leave, your personal life is respected and prioritized.
  • Hybrid Workplace Model - 3 Days in Office, 2 Days from Home.
  • Wellness & Healthcare – Health comes first. Enjoy 12 paid sick days and full medical insurance coverage after 6 months—because your well-being is our priority.
  • Future Security – We’re invested in your tomorrow. Access our provident fund after 6 months for peace of mind down the road.
  • Snack Hub – We care about your daily comfort. Our fully stocked kitchen keeps you energized with fresh fruit, snacks, and beverages.
  • Lunch on Us – Nourishment and connection matter. Enjoy a delicious daily lunch buffet with teammates.
  • Paid Overtime – Your extra effort doesn’t go unnoticed. We recognize and reward the time you put in.
  • Learning & Development – We believe in your potential. Dedicated budgets support your upskilling and curiosity.
  • Referral Bonus – People matter here. Bring in great talent and get rewarded for growing our community.
  • Team Spirit – Culture is everything. Join a team that celebrates together through events and team-building activities.
  • Fitness & Recreation – Stay active and refreshed with access to gym facilities, organized sports, and relaxing spa treatments.
  • Unwind Fridays – We’re human too. Enjoy a relaxed Friday drink with colleagues to close the week on a high note.

Job title

Engineering Manager – .NET

Job type

Experience level

SeniorLead

Salary

Not specified

Degree requirement

Bachelor's Degree

Location requirements

Report this job

See something inaccurate? Let us know and we'll update the listing.

Report job